Yeast
Name: California Lager
Manufacturer: Wyeast
Product ID: 2112
Type: Lager
Flocculation: High
Attenuation: 69%
Temperature Range: 58–68°F
Amount: 125 ml

Procedure

Mash in with 3 gallons of water at 168F to hit a mash temperature of 154F.  Rest for 60 minutes.  Mash out with 6 quarts of boiling water.  Drain the tun to collect the first runnings.  Sparge with an additional 3.5 gallons as 170F to collect a final volume of 6.5 gallons.

Fermentation
Primary: 12 days @ 62° F
